Windows 7 does have better drivers due to DX11. However, the Mac OS X version supports video recording within the World of Warcraft application, which is obviously better for machinima. Basically, Windows 7 is better for playing, OS X is better for recording videos.

Most games are made for Windows and then ported to Mac, meaning that the performance will suck because it's not optimized for OS X. Valve has started to make games that run natively on OS X but they are still behind Windows. I would guess because OS X isn't as known platform as Windows for gaming so they are still "learning". Another issue is the GPU drivers which have always been pretty bad for OS X though Apple seems to be developing them all the time. They are still behind the monthly releases of ATI Catalysts though.
WoW is one of those games that will allow you to run it in the MacOS just fine. I think it would be a shame to waste that opportunity.
Blizzard has demonstrated expertise and commitment to the Mac for even longer than Valve. The driver issues are real, as well as the fact that even Blizz has limited resources, and will sometimes optimize Windows performance before Mac performance. However, since WOW is subscription-based, Blizzard has shown in the past that they are highly motivated to continually improve the product between major releases.
